Defending champions U Mumba TT moved into the Butterfly Ultimate Table Tennis Season 7 final with an emphatic 8-3 win over HVR Kolkata ThunderBlades in the second semi-final. The result keeps U Mumba TT on course for another title and sends them into the championship match against Dempo Goa Challengers.
U Mumba TT were driven by strong displays from captain Manush Shah and Anna Hursey, who played key roles in the comfortable victory. Their performances helped the team take control of the tie and maintain momentum against Kolkata in a one-sided semi-final.
The win underlines U Mumba TT’s status as one of the standout teams of the season. As defending champions, they entered the knockout stage with expectations, and this result showed their ability to deliver under pressure when a place in the final was on the line.
With Kolkata now out of the competition, attention shifts to the title clash between U Mumba TT and Dempo Goa Challengers. After a dominant semi-final showing, U Mumba TT will head into the Ultimate Table Tennis Season 7 final with confidence and a chance to retain the crown.
